Trump at G7: False Claims and Russia Readmission Call

During the G7 summit in Canada, Donald Trump repeated false claims about Justin Trudeau, trade with the UK, US aid to Ukraine, and immigration numbers. He also renewed his call for Russia to be readmitted to the group, sparking controversy...

Key Insights

  • Trump falsely blamed Justin Trudeau for Russia's expulsion from the G8, which actually occurred under Stephen Harper.
  • He incorrectly stated that the US gave $350 billion in aid to Ukraine; the actual figure is closer to $138 billion.
  • Trump overstated the number of migrants entering the US under Biden, claiming 21 million when the real number is significantly lower.
  • Trump repeated his call for Russia to be readmitted to the G7, claiming the Ukraine war wouldn't have happened if Russia was still included. **Why this matters:** Trump's statements undermine international cooperation and spread misinformation.

In-Depth Analysis

Donald Trump's appearance at the G7 summit was marked by a series of false claims and controversial statements. His inaccurate assertions about Justin Trudeau's role in Russia's expulsion from the G8, the amount of aid sent to Ukraine, and immigration numbers drew criticism and fact-checking. Trump also reiterated his belief that Russia should be readmitted to the G7, a move opposed by many member states due to Russia's actions in Ukraine.

The push for Russia's readmission highlights a fundamental difference in perspective between Trump and other world leaders regarding international relations and the consequences of Russia's annexation of Crimea. The EU is pushing for tighter sanctions on Russia, aiming to lower the cap on Russian oil purchases to $45 a barrel, but Trump has expressed reservations about the cost of sanctions to the US economy.

FAQ

Who was responsible for Russia's expulsion from the G8?

Stephen Harper, the former Canadian prime minister, led the effort to remove Russia in 2014.

How much aid has the US given to Ukraine?

The US has committed approximately $138 billion in military, financial, and humanitarian aid to Ukraine between January 2022 and April 2025.

How many migrants have entered the US under the Biden administration?

Through December 2024, there were under 11 million nationwide "encounters" with migrants.
